Personality and Frostbite
- Frostbite susceptibility is linked to personality traits like passivity, negativity, and hyperchondria.
- These traits influence behaviors that increase risk, like neglecting proper gear or ignoring advice.
Decisiveness and Action
- Make decisions, even small ones, rather than remaining indecisive.
- Use iterative decision-making: decide, act, assess, adjust.
